Mícheál Ó Fearraigh is an actor and writer from Co. Donegal.
His Web/ TV credits to date have primarily been in the Irish language include TG4’s first mockumentary AN POITÍN, ROS NA RÚN, and AM ABÚ, his upcoming credits include CRÁ and SAMHRADH FUAR FLIUCH AN GHEIMRIDH.
His theatre credits include HARVEY DARKO, the clowning show based loosely on the films Harvey and Donnie Darko which he co-wrote and co-starred in along with Francis Breen as part of the Scene + Heard festival. Other theatre credits include the immersive improvised theatre show CEREBRAL RATHAUS which was performed at the Electric Picnic, FIONN AGUS CLOCHAN AN AIFIR and FIONN SA SPÁS, the two Christmas shows he performed in with Fíbín sa Taibhdhearc as well as his many collaborations with the Eva’s Echo Theatre Company, a highlight of which was to multi-role on the Druid Fuel project STARDOM.
Mícheál is also an improviser and sketch comedian. He recently finished a tour of the West of Ireland with the environmental improv project WE BUILT THIS CITY, he is a member of the improv group BLANK COP, BLANK COP and the sketch group VENGABOYZ WORLD PEACE MEAT.
He completed an Acting Diploma with the Royal Central School of Speech and Drama, and has trained at the Lir, Stoke Improv, the Actor’s Room, MOB Theatre Dublin, Maureen Hughes Casting, and Add Absurdum, as well as many others. He also holds a BA degree from the University of Galway in English and Mathematics with Creative Writing.
